Behavior question .. bottom wiggle??

by jkay064@[EMAIL PROTECTED] May 16, 2008 at 05:35 PM

Our male guinea pig will often stop in his tracks during his floor
time, exploring the house, and while keeping both front feet planted
firmly on the floor, he will rock his backside back and forth by
lifting one rear leg at a time, leg to leg, back and forth.

So what's this mean? Its very cute and definitely NOT popcorning. This
is a slow, very deliberate action.

My daughter says he's shaking his tail feather.
